condor_reschedule
Update scheduling information to the central manager
condor_reschedule
[-help]
[-version]
[hostname ...]
condor_reschedule updates the information about a given machines resources
and jobs to the central manager. This can be used if one wants to see the
current status of a machine. In order to do this, one would first run
condor_reschedule, and then use the condor_status command to get
specific information about that machine. condor_reschedule also
starts a new negotiation cycle between resource owners and resource providers
on the central managers, so that jobs can be matched with machines right
away. This can be useful in situations where the time between negotiation
cycles is somewhat long, and an administrator wants to see if a job they have
in the queue will get matched without waiting for the next negotiation cycle.
Supported options are as follows:
- -help
- Display usage information
- -version
- Display version information
- hostname ...
- Reconfigure condor on this list of machines
